About the role
- Join the team building a modern Software Delivery System focused on tooling, automation, reliability, and secure software delivery at scale.
- Drive systems that accelerate our software development lifecycle across the company.
- Define how software is built, validated, and delivered across robotics, cloud, firmware, and simulation.
- Safeguard the reliability, safety, and security of release systems at scale.
- Design and operate mechanisms that ensure releases are deterministic, traceable, safe, observable, compliant, and routine—even as engineering velocity and system complexity increase.
- Act as the technical authority for release engineering, guiding how software is built and delivered across the company.
- Lead cross-functional design and decision-making.
Requirements
- 8+ years of experience in software, platform, or release engineering, with demonstrated Staff-level ownership and cross-team impact
- Proven experience designing and operating CI/CD and build/release systems at scale as production infrastructure
- Strong expertise in build systems and artifact management, with experience in Bazel or similar large-scale build systems
- Experience building deterministic, reproducible systems (builds, pipelines, or deployments), including performance and scalability considerations
- Deep experience with end-to-end delivery systems, including release orchestration and failure recovery
- Strong understanding of cloud-native systems, containers, and infrastructure as code (e.g., Kubernetes, AWS/GCP, Terraform or equivalent)
- Experience defining and operating SLIs/SLOs and observability for CI/CD, build, or platform systems
- Demonstrated ability to lead cross-functional technical initiatives, define standards, and drive adoption across robotics, cloud, and platform teams.
